Donald Trump on Wednesday reacted to the Republican Party’s setbacks in Tuesday’s elections, attributing the losses to two key reasons, his absence from the ballot and the government shutdown.

In a post on his social media platform Truth Social, Trump wrote, “Trump wasn’t on the ballot, and shutdown, were the two reasons that republicans lost elections tonight," citing pollsters as the source of the assessment.

Trump’s post comes after Democrats swept a trio of races on Tuesday in the first major elections since Donald Trump regained the presidency, giving the beleaguered party a shot of momentum as it looks ahead to the congressional midterm elections next year.
